begin process at 2010 02 09 21:04:09
  Trouver un code source :
 
dans
 
Accueil > Forum > 

JAVA / J2EE / J2ME

 > 

Système

 > 

JDBC

 > 

Mise à jour réussie sauf sur le dernier tuple


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

Mise à jour réussie sauf sur le dernier tuple

samedi 22 novembre 2008 à 14:40:04 | Mise à jour réussie sauf sur le dernier tuple

Frederick_Etudiant

Bonjour,

En effectuant une mise à jour dans une table. Je me retrouve devant un fait vraiment étrange.
En lançant l'algorithme, les mises à jour des tuples s'effectuent, sauf sur le dernier tuple.
J'ai ajouté

if(i==tailleVectorD-1)
     i=i-1+1;


Où j'ai mis un point d'arrêt.

Je déroule ensuite pas à pas le reste de l'algorithme grâce au debug mode de Netbeans.
Et cette fois, tout les tuples sont bien mis à jour.

Voici une partie du code :

        int tailleVectorD = DNum.size();
        int tailleVectorS = s.size();
        
        
        for(int i=0;i<tailleVectorD;i++)
        {
            for(int sites=0;(sites<tailleVectorS && !trouve);sites++)
            {
                [des calculs]            
            }
          
            try
            {
                
                if(i==tailleVectorD-1)
                    i=i-1+1;
                
                //  Connect to the Database
                String driver = "sun.jdbc.odbc.JdbcOdbcDriver";
                //  String url = "jdbc:odbc:Teenergy";  // if using ODBC Data Source name
                String url = "jdbc:odbc:Driver={Microsoft Access Driver (*.mdb)};DBQ=[chemin de ma base]";
                String userid = "";
                String password = "";
 
                Class.forName( driver );
                Connection connection = DriverManager.getConnection( url, userid, password );
 
                //  Read data from a table
                String requete = "update D set [les modifs] WHERE Num = ?";
 
                PreparedStatement pstmt = connection.prepareStatement(requete);
                pstmt.setString([...]);
                pstmt.setString([...]);
                pstmt.execute();
                pstmt.executeUpdate();
                pstmt.close();
            }
            catch(Exception e)
            {
                System.out.println( e );
            }
            
        }


Le debug mode étant sensé dérouler le code, je ne comprend pas que le résultat soit différent.

Merci d'avance


Cette discussion est classée dans : int, string, jour, driver, pstmt


Répondre à ce message

Sujets en rapport avec ce message

comment convertir un string en un int [ par bidules ] bonjour,Et bien tout est dans la question : j'aimerais convertir un string en int.evidement le string est en fait un entier.Merci. question tres bete : convertir du String en int, en JSP [ par gaga38 ] salut à tous, voilà j'ai un petit soucis tres tres bete, j'ai ça :je voudrai ensuite uiliser mon "monnb" pour une bouc org.gjt.mm.mysql.Driver [ par benarroud ] Bonjour à toutes et à tousC'est la première fois que j'utilise des base de données crées sous mysql (avec phpMyadmin).je trouve toujour avec le messag Conversion String / Int [ par Skeetle ] J'ai un petit soucis, je cherche desespérément à convertir une String en entier...Je m'expliqueDans le code " String toto = "2"; ", je veux pouvoir applet print [ par neo1260 ] Salut, c encore moi avec mon probléme d'applet, j'ai laissé tombé la classe interne mais il me met une erreude compilation au niveau du book.append (p String to Int [ par PHDM ] salut !g encore un question débile, mé bon ... je ve convertir un String en Int. je ve récupéré dans un textField le port d'écoute de mon server, et l double-->int comment? [ par Nargzul ] Comment on fait pour transformer des double en int, des string en double et des des string en int... merci Driver MySql [ par hermes84 ] bonjour,j'essaie de me connecter a une base de donnees MySql en local. Je pense avoir correctement incorporé la bibliotheque (mysql-connector-java-3.0 HELP HELP HELP !!!!!!!! [ par poupoule00 ] Boonjour et merci d'avance de me repondre. J'ai un projet a faire en jCreator qui consiste a entrer une date(jourdelasemaine, numero du jour, mois, an transformer une string en un int ou un float? [ par chtieu62 ] Comment peut on faire pour changer une chaine de caractere en entier ou flottant?Est ce possible?Quelles méthodes?Quels imports?Merci


Nos sponsors


Sondage...

Comparez les prix

CalendriCode

Février 2010
LMMJVSD
1234567
891011121314
15161718192021
22232425262728

Consulter la suite du CalendriCode

 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,515 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ales